How much parents income are required for National Scholarship Portal ?

rehan18alam Student Expert 6th Sep, 2020

Dear Aspirant,

This is a relative question and there are different eligibility criteria category wise:-

For an OBC-NCL candidate the income should be less than 1 Lakh per annum.

For minority candidate the income should be less than 2.5 Lakh per annum.
